Hey, thanks for the detailed feedback! I really appreciate you taking the time!

and I play on casual

Casual is the game mode, what difficulty do you play on? Casual changes some mechanics but doesn't make the game easier strictly speaking

Congrats on your beating the game without attachments

What I'm trying to communicate is that if you're finding the levels difficult it likely doesn't have to do with your attachments. Attachments customize how you play, but even with attachments the hard levels are hard.

my gear is green/orange but I cannot beat the hard levels yet

Your attachments being green or orange doesn't mean the level will be easier. And several of the green attachments are very situational. Specific builds do work better on specific levels, but rarity alone isn't enough to rate effectiveness. There's some fantastic build-theory talk on the discord and some discussion on the Steam forum as well. There's two fan made wiki's, and while they're a little out of date there's some stuff there too.

Take the landmines level for example. Why? Why?...

Yeah, that one’s definitely brutal. Without seeing your run on it the best advice I can give is to not shoot the mines. If you share a video with me I can give you some better advice though.

Creating a level is way too complicated because of the menus and lack of guidance. Tried a couple of times, gave up.

I completely agree. The other dev on the project argued hard to completely remove the level editor because of this. At the very least I need to make a YouTube tutorial or something, so thank you for giving me a push on that!

Also, why not allow to directly restart a level??

There was, but there was an exploit so I disabled it temporarily. It's on the to-fix list.

Last, some achievements' description leave me puzzled: angry reloader (32 times what and when?)

Rapid tap the fire button 32 times (as opposed to just holding it down)

destroyer saved and prototype cruiser saved.

For the destroyers you need to beat the Destroyers level while keeping at least 1 destroyer alive until the end. Same with Prototype Cruiser on the Prototype Cruiser level. You can cheese this by getting in the capital ship, flying it forward, then getting out, then doing it again when it falls behind. It only takes damage when you're in it.

Here’s a map with the level names.

So here's a few tips with spoilers:

The Omnidex is one of the best attachments in game, you get it by watching the credits from the main menu

Here's a free cosmetic variant add-on attachment: https://www.microsoft.com/store/r/9p09m4bxpm0t (enjoy!)

There's at least 4 places where the Konami code unlocks stuff

There are wormholes which allow you to take alternate paths around the map, letting you avoid some levels

Again, I really appreciate the feedback! The game’s meant to be hard, especially on the hard path, but that doesn't mean I can't improve it. I’ll keep those pain points in mind as I work on updates. And I’d love to hear any other suggestions!
